De Imperatorum Julianorum lineae ultimo Et Sulpitij sive Electorum primo

That the unhappy Nero might be said
To fall like to a Tyrant not in bed
Vindex in France raisd armes and seekes therby
To vindicate the wronges of Italy
The Fates were just to him that frighted Roome
Making at last fear Master of His doome.
Soe Bald-pate-Galba to the Throne did rise
Whom strait the Common people 'gan despise
Crying, why wouldst Thou Cesars name put on
When all the hayer grew on thy head was gon
If he the Empires Bark anew would rigg
He should have brought with Him a Perewigg.
